Overview
We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ced Business Analyst (VP level) to join a fast-paced, high-impact team within a leading international financial institution. This role offers an opportunity to contribute to a major strategic initiative in the corporate and government banking sector, focusing on card issuing products.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ead discovery and requirements gathering, conducting workshops and interviews with stakeholders at all levels.
- Develop and refine process maps and flows to enhance operational efficiency.
- Elicit and document detailed requirements, including exception flows, ensuring end-to-end clarity.
- Engage and influence senior stakeholders, including VP-level participants.
- Support the delivery of a cost-effective reward system for small business customers.
Skills & Experience
- Proven track record as a Business Analyst within the financial services industry.
- Experience managing discovery phases independently and handling complex projects.
- Strong background in large-scale, strategic, or regulatory projects.
- Proficiency in process mapping and documentation techniques.
-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ills.
